The History and Evolution of Tile Design

Tile design has evolved centuries, with ancient civilizations utilizing tiles for both functional and decorative purposes. From the intricate mosaic artworks of the Romans to the vibrant glazed ceramics of the Islamic world, tile design has consistently demonstrated the cultural influences of each era.

The Industrial Revolution marked a new chapter in tile design, with mechanized manufacturing making tiles widely available to the masses. This resulted to numerous styles and patterns, spanning from traditional designs to bold reinterpretations.

Today, tile design continues to thrive, with current designers expanding the boundaries of creativity. Using advanced techniques and materials, they produce tiles that blend function and form in striking ways.
